DER MOND: THE ART OF NEON GENESIS EVANGELION • MSRP: $24.99 • Available October 2006

Stylish, delicate, and consistently edgy, DER MOND collects the color illustrations of Yoshiyuki Sadamoto, one of the most acclaimed manga and anime artists of all time. The book includes 74 pages of paintings and designs devoted to his smash hit manga series, NEON GENESIS EVANGELION, plus another 50 pages from other works including THE WINGS OF HONNEAMISE, NADIA: THE SECRET OF BLUE WATER, BLUE URU, and non-manga works like his cover for Eric Clapton’s 1998 album, PILGRIM.

THE ART OF FUSHIGI YÛGI • MSRP: $19.99 • Available October 2006

A delightful edition for fans of shôjo and manga titan Yuu Watase, THE ART OF FUSHIGI YÛGI features a plethora of detailed artwork depicting the artist’s signature style. The book presents over 100 pieces of art, with several new drawings and paintings produced especially for this release. An 18-volume hit manga series published domestically by VIZ Media, FUSHIGI YÛGI combines elements of fantasy, science fiction, humor and romance. Watase is also the popular artist and creator behind many best-selling manga series, such as ABSOLUTE BOYFRIEND, IMADOKI!, ALICE 19TH, CERES: CELESTIAL LEGEND, and FUSHIGI YÛGI: GENBU KAIDEN, all of which are also published by VIZ Media.

THE ART OF HANA-KIMI • MSRP: $19.99 • Available November 2006

Another must-have for any shôjo manga fan, THE ART OF HANA-KIMI offers 80 pages of stunning, full-color artwork by series creator, Hisaya Nakajo. Characters from the best-selling shôjo title, which is published domestically by VIZ Media, come to life in this over-sized and lavishly illustrated hardcover art book. The HANA-KIMI manga series centers around a Japanese girl who idolizes a young athlete she sees on TV and eventually transfers to Japan to attend the same school that the object of her infatuation also attends. There is a catch, however, because the athlete attends an all-boy high school and Mizuki must disguise herself as a boy to enter. Plenty of comedic and romantic plot twists follow! THE ART OF HANA-KIMI also contains a sheet of collectible character stickers.

SHOJO BEAT MANGA ARTIST ACADEMY • MSRP: $14.99 •
Available October 2006

This is a wonderful selection for any aspiring manga artist or fan of the style of shôjo art that has captivated North American audiences. VIZ Media is pleased to offer this comprehensive volume which features instructional techniques and tutorials from shôjo manga masters like Yuu Watase (ALICE 19th, ABSOLUTE BOYFRIEND) and Mayu Shinjo (SENSUAL PHRASE, LOVE CELEB). These artists and others will lead the reader through a step-by-step guide to developing and illustrating original shôjo manga, including tips for using screen tone and digital coloring. A materials index will also give aspiring artists insights into what the pros use.
